Agent Skill
2/7/2026

skill-from-masters

站在巨人肩膀上创建高质量 Skill —— 在创建新 skill 之前,帮助用户发现并整合领域专家的成熟方法论。当用户请求"帮我创建一个关于 X 的 skill"或"我想做一个能 Y 的 skill"时触发。此 skill 指导方法论选择,然后交由 skill-creator 生成最终 skill。

T
tianzecn
1GitHub Stars
1Views
npx skills add tianzecn/myclaudecode

SKILL.md

Nameskill-from-masters
Description站在巨人肩膀上创建高质量 Skill —— 在创建新 skill 之前,帮助用户发现并整合领域专家的成熟方法论。当用户请求"帮我创建一个关于 X 的 skill"或"我想做一个能 Y 的 skill"时触发。此 skill 指导方法论选择,然后交由 skill-creator 生成最终 skill。

name: skill-from-masters description: 站在巨人肩膀上创建高质量 Skill —— 在创建新 skill 之前,帮助用户发现并整合领域专家的成熟方法论。当用户请求"帮我创建一个关于 X 的 skill"或"我想做一个能 Y 的 skill"时触发。此 skill 指导方法论选择,然后交由 skill-creator 生成最终 skill。

大师方法论 Skill

创建蕴含领域大师智慧的 Skill。在生成 skill 之前,帮助用户发现并整合公认专家的成熟方法论。

核心理念

大多数专业领域都有杰出的实践者,他们通过书籍、演讲、访谈和框架将自己的方法系统化。基于这些经过验证的方法论构建的 skill,远比从零开始创建的更有价值。

我们的目标不是"够用就行"—— 而是达到该领域人类专业水平的最高境界。

哲学:质量不是写出来的,是选出来的。

工作流程

第一步:理解 Skill 意图

询问用户:

  • 想创建什么 skill?
  • 需要处理哪些具体任务?
  • 期望达到什么质量标准?

第二步:识别相关领域

将 skill 映射到一个或多个方法论领域。单个 skill 可能跨越多个领域。

映射示例:

  • "销售邮件 skill" → 销售、写作、说服
  • "用户访谈 skill" → 用户研究、访谈技巧、产品发现
  • "演示文稿 skill" → 故事叙述、视觉设计、说服
  • "代码审查 skill" → 软件工程、反馈、沟通

第三步:挖掘专家方法论

第一层:本地数据库 查阅 references/methodology-database.md 获取已知框架。

第二层:网络搜索专家 搜索网络发现更多专家和方法论:

  • 搜索:"[领域] 最佳实践 专家"
  • 搜索:"[领域] 框架 方法论"
  • 搜索:"[领域] 顶尖实践者"

第三层:深入研究选定专家 针对有潜力的专家,搜索其原始内容:

  • 搜索:"[专家姓名] 方法论 访谈"
  • 搜索:"[专家姓名] [领域] 演讲稿"
  • 搜索:"[专家姓名] 框架 详解"

尽可能获取并阅读一手资料(文章、演讲稿、博客文章)。

针对每个相关领域,呈现:

  • 关键专家及其核心贡献
  • 具体的框架、原则或流程
  • 来源材料(书籍、演讲、访谈)

第四步:寻找黄金示例

在最终确定方法论之前,搜索典范输出:

  • 搜索:"最佳 [输出类型] 示例"
  • 搜索:"[输出类型] 模板 [顶级公司]"
  • 搜索:"获奖 [输出类型]"

理解卓越的标准有助于定义质量基准。

第五步:协作选择(混合模式)

采用「结构化收集 + 深入讨论」的混合交互模式。

阶段一:使用 AskUserQuestionTool 收集初步偏好

根据第三、四步发现的方法论,使用 AskUserQuestionTool 向用户提问:

问题设计示例:
- header: "方法论"
- question: "基于研究,以下哪些方法论最符合你的需求?"
- options: 从发现的专家方法论中提取 2-4 个最相关的选项
  - 每个 option 包含:专家名 + 核心理念(如 "Cagan 问题优先 - 先定义问题再设计方案")
- multiSelect: true(允许组合多种方法)

阶段二:深入讨论与确认

根据用户选择,进一步讨论:

  • 选中的框架如何相互配合?
  • 是否存在需要解决的方法论冲突?
  • 有没有特别想强调或排除的原则?
  • 是否需要深入研究某个方法论的细节?

最终确认

引导用户选择 1-3 个核心方法论作为 skill 的基础,明确记录选择理由。

第六步:提取可执行原则

针对每个选定的方法论,搜索并提炼:

为什么(核心原则)

  • 搜索:"[方法论] 核心原则"
  • 搜索:"为什么 [方法论] 有效"

怎么做(具体流程)

  • 搜索:"[方法论] 步骤详解"
  • 搜索:"[方法论] 实施指南"

做什么(质量标准)

  • 搜索:"[方法论] 检查清单"
  • 搜索:"[方法论] 评估标准"

避免什么(常见错误)

  • 搜索:"[领域] 常见错误"
  • 搜索:"[方法论] 陷阱 避免"

获取一手资料以获得准确措辞和细节,而非仅靠摘要。

第七步:交叉验证

对比多个来源的见解:

  • 哪些原则反复出现?(高置信度)
  • 专家之间有何分歧?(标记给用户)
  • 每种方法有何独特之处?(差异化)

综合形成一个取各家之长的连贯框架。

第八步:生成 Skill

方法论确认后,使用 skill-creator skill 生成最终 skill。生成的 skill 应该:

  1. 在注释中标注方法论来源(记录出处)
  2. 将专家智慧转化为可执行的指令
  3. 包含从黄金示例中提炼的具体案例
  4. 将质量标准作为显式检查点
  5. 包含从陷阱研究中得出的"不要这样做"反模式
  6. 达到该领域最优秀人类实践者的质量水准

质量检查清单

最终确认前,验证:

  • 是否搜索了本地数据库之外的内容?
  • 是否找到了一手资料,而非仅靠摘要?
  • 是否找到了输出的黄金示例?
  • 是否识别了需要避免的常见错误?
  • 是否在多位专家之间进行了交叉验证?
  • skill 是否编码了具体、可执行的步骤(而非模糊的原则)?

交互示例

用户:我想创建一个写产品需求文档的 skill。

助手:很好的选择。让我搜索一下 PRD 写作的最佳方法论。

[搜索:"PRD 最佳实践 专家"、"产品需求文档 方法论"、"最佳 PRD 示例"]

我找到了几个强有力的框架:

产品管理

  • Marty Cagan (SVPG):强调问题优先的 PRD,区分问题空间和解决方案空间
  • Teresa Torres:持续发现,以结果为导向的需求

商业写作

  • Barbara Minto:金字塔原理 - 结论先行,MECE 结构
  • Amazon:从新闻稿倒推,6 页叙事格式

找到的黄金示例

  • Intercom 的公开 PRD 模板
  • Linear 的产品规格格式

常见错误(来自搜索):

  • 在定义问题之前就跳到解决方案
  • 为工程师而非为达成共识而写
  • 缺少成功指标

[使用 AskUserQuestionTool 进行结构化选择]

header: "方法论"
question: "基于研究,以下哪些方法论最符合你的 PRD 需求?"
options:
  - label: "Cagan 问题优先"
    description: "先定义问题再设计方案,区分问题空间和解决方案空间"
  - label: "Amazon 逆向工作法"
    description: "从新闻稿倒推,6 页叙事格式,PR/FAQ 流程"
  - label: "Minto 金字塔原理"
    description: "结论先行,MECE 结构,逻辑清晰"
  - label: "Torres 持续发现"
    description: "以结果为导向,持续验证假设"
multiSelect: true

用户:[选择了 "Cagan 问题优先" 和 "Amazon 逆向工作法"]

助手:很好的组合!Cagan 的问题优先思维可以确保 PRD 聚焦于真正的用户问题,而 Amazon 的逆向工作法提供了具体的文档格式和流程。

让我深入研究这两个方法如何结合...

[搜索:"Amazon 6页纸 模板"、"Amazon 逆向工作法"、"Amazon PR FAQ 流程"] [搜索:"Marty Cagan problem space solution space"、"SVPG PRD best practices"]

这两种方法有很好的互补性:

  • Cagan 负责「思考什么」:确保聚焦真正的问题
  • Amazon 负责「如何呈现」:提供清晰的文档结构

有没有特别想强调或调整的地方?

用户:听起来很完美,就用这个组合。

助手:[继续第六、七、八步,基于选定的 Cagan + Amazon 方法论生成 skill]

Skills Info
Original Name:skill-from-mastersAuthor:tianzecn